Leftover Magic: Creative Uses for Cooked Ground Beef
Don’t let extra cooked ground beef go to waste—turn it into something delicious! A quick and easy way to use leftovers is by making beef fried rice. Simply stir-fry the beef with cooked rice, scrambled eggs, soy sauce, and your favorite vegetables for a flavorful meal in minutes. It’s a great way to give new life to leftovers while keeping dinner simple and satisfying.
For a fun appetizer or snack, try beef and cheese stuffed mushrooms. Just mix the ground beef with shredded cheese, garlic, and herbs, then fill mushroom caps and bake until golden and bubbly. If you’re in the mood for a crowd-pleaser, beef nachos supreme is the perfect way to use up leftovers.
Layer tortilla chips with seasoned beef, melted cheese, and your favorite toppings for a quick and tasty meal. These creative leftover ground beef recipes make sure nothing goes to waste while keeping your meals exciting!

FAQs About Ground Beef Recipes
1. What is the best way to store ground beef?
Fresh ground beef should be kept in the refrigerator and used within 1-2 days. If you need to store it longer, freeze it in an airtight container or freezer bag for up to 3 months. For easy meal prep, divide it into portions before freezing.
2. How can I make ground beef healthier?
To reduce fat, choose lean or extra-lean ground beef. You can also drain excess grease after cooking or rinse the beef with hot water. Adding vegetables like spinach, zucchini, or bell peppers boosts nutrition while keeping meals flavorful.
3. What are some quick ground beef meals for busy nights?
Fast options include beef tacos, stir-fry, one-pan beef and rice, or skillet lasagna. These meals require minimal prep and cook in under 30 minutes, making them perfect for busy schedules.
4. How do I prevent ground beef from drying out?
Avoid overcooking, as ground beef can become dry if cooked too long. Cooking it on medium heat and adding a little broth, sauce, or diced tomatoes can help keep it juicy and flavorful.
5. Can I use ground beef in meal prep?
Yes! Cooked ground beef stores well in the fridge for up to 4 days and can be used for quick tacos, salads, pasta, or rice bowls. It also freezes well, making it a great option for make-ahead meals.
